Definitions
2 meaningsFor a particular purpose, reason, or person; in a special manner.
'spɛʃəli
For a particular purpose or reason
This website is specially designed to provide information about various subjects.

To a greater extent or degree; particularly.
'spɛʃəli
To a greater degree than is usual or expected
I'm specially grateful for your help.

From Middle English *specialli*, equivalent to special + -ly. Ultimately from Latin *specialis* ('individual, particular').
Historically used to emphasize a specific purpose or degree, and to distinguish something as unique or tailored.
